The history of Chinese Classical Furniture

Classical Chinese furniture refers to a style and an aesthetic taste, of restraint, balance and grandeur, rather than to a particular period. Plain hardwoods, like the reclaimed woods we use for these reproductions, were always accorded high esteem by Chinese craftsmen from the Qing dynasties onwards. Trade had recently opened, and tropical hardwoods from South-East Asia were beginning to be imported. It was these strong hardwoods which allowed the craftsmen to create austere, slender legged chairs and tables which showed off the beauty of the precious wood, alongside the lacquered furniture which was equally prized.
